The CN9130 SoC (an ARMADA 8K type) has both a NAND Flash Controller and a generic local bus controller (Device Bus Controller) that share common pins. With a board design that incorporates both a NAND flash and uses the Device Bus (in our case for an SRAM) accessing the Device Bus device fails unless the NfArbiterEn bit is set. Setting the bit enables arbitration between the Device Bus and the NAND flash. Since there is no obvious downside in enabling this for designs that don't require arbitration, we always enable it.
